Photo technique using flash when shooting model is very wide and deep. If the photographer has mastered the technique of using flash, then as if a door to the new world is open for him. The photographer is now able to create and control the light source in terms of the angle, strength, and quality of the light.
But in a nutshell, what we want to achieve by using flash is, to add to the aesthetics of your model photos. The model will certainly look more attractive if its lighting helps to bring the dimensions of the curve of his body. Suppose you want to highlight the body of the model, add a flash from the back of the model (backlit) so there will be accents that decorate the edge of the model's silhouette to be more clear and formed.
By adding soft boxes or flash light, we can create soft quality lighting. This is usually highly recommended for close-up shots in the face, as it will help model skin to look smoother.
The advantage of using flash is that we are in control of the overall lighting situation. The sun is too hot? No problem. Cloudy? Can be overcome. In fact we can manipulate the flash so that it looks natural and looks like the sun at sunset. Very useful is not it?
